Smoked Beetroot and Goat Cheese Salad with Wattleseed Dressing
A vibrant salad combining smoky roasted beetroot with creamy goat cheese and a peppery wattleseed vinaigrette for an Australian-inspired starter. Ingredients
- 3, unpeeled medium beetroots
- 3 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p salt
- 4 oz goat cheese, crumbled
- 4 cups mixed salad greens
- 1 tsp wattleseed, ground
- 2 tbsp red wine vinegar
- 1 tsp honey
- 1/2 tsp black pepper
- 1/4 cup toasted walnuts
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Wrap 3 medium unpeeled beetroots individually in foil and roast on a baking sheet for 45-60 minutes until tender when pierced with a fork. Let cool, then peel and slice into 1/4-inch thick rounds.
- Step 2: In a small bowl, whisk together 3 tbsp olive oil, 2 tbsp red wine vinegar, 1 tsp ground wattleseed, 1 tsp honey, 1 tsp salt, and 1/2 tsp black pepper until emulsified.
- Step 3: Arrange 4 cups mixed salad greens on a large platter. Top evenly with the sliced roasted beetroot and 4 oz crumbled goat cheese.
- Step 4: Drizzle the wattleseed dressing over the salad, then sprinkle 1/4 cup toasted walnuts for crunch. Toss gently just before serving to combine flavors.
